Transaction df36f8477272fe4103491af8ec4a16d9c199c1757efc6b87148270a80ea64e33

1 Input
2 Outputs
  • df36f8477272fe4103491af8ec4a16d9c199c1757efc6b87148270a80ea64e33:0
  • value  561500
    address  39jSM5TJsZZhG8iQ8o7xC6FEY9RJ9n6zvw
  • df36f8477272fe4103491af8ec4a16d9c199c1757efc6b87148270a80ea64e33:1
  • value  5993510
    address  1Pse2XWw276UQ8iSxwGxAgKcg3EqrBHbMM